/*
 * Shipping-fee rules engine (Cartographe). Reviewer note: these knobs gate
 * how aggressively we cache evaluated rule sets and how big a single rule
 * bundle can get before we refuse it. Nothing here touches pricing math
 * itself — just blast-radius control. Don't loosen the bundle cap without
 * a threat review. Current values follow.
 */

tuning constants:
RATE_LIMITS = {
    "istox": 465,
    "wendor": 846,
    "novvan": 466,
    "julok": 655,
    "sorax": 651,
    "belath": 752,
    "druax": 1007,
}

Runbook: Pick-List Optimizer (Harrowgate DC). The optimizer service recomputes pick routes every five minutes from the Lorvane inventory feed. It runs in an isolated namespace with read-only access to stock tables and no outbound network except the metrics sink. If routes stall, restart the solver pod and confirm the feed cursor has advanced. All config changes go through signed manifests reviewed by the Fennick platform team; no manual edits on hosts. For audit purposes, verify the running deployment matches the token below.

build token for bageg-yahof: htk3_673

The Gristmill sidecar aggregates per-pod metrics and flushes them to the Harrowfield collector every thirty seconds. It exposes `/flush` and `/health` locally; everything else is internal. Batches over 10k points are split automatically. Misconfigured scrape intervals are the usual cause of gaps, not the collector. The sidecar authenticates to Harrowfield on startup and will not buffer unauthenticated. Start it with the key below.

app token of fajop-fahif = qvz4-AnML

## Deployment

Welcome aboard! Before you deploy Larkmill anywhere, know that it talks to the Quillbase pricing API upstream, and that API falls over more often than we'd like. So we wrap every call in a circuit breaker: after a run of failures it opens, requests short-circuit to cached prices, and after a cooldown it half-opens to probe. Don't disable it in staging — we test the breaker paths there on purpose. When you provision a new environment, set the breaker configuration to these values.

deployment values, kagug-bagef:
wenius:
  pin: 8006
  tenant: tameth
  seal: seal_6cc08e04
  metrics_host: metrics.wenius.torvaworks.corp
  standby_team: jormir
  escalation: julvan-istius
  nonce: a127de